nullark1_... text created for a deposit. Treat it like a password: anyone who gets it may be able to withdraw the matching private balance.
Find the controls
In Deposit, use Save recovery note for one deposit or Save recovery notes for a queue. Choose Copy or Download .txt. In Withdraw, find Private balance. Paste the note into thenullark1_... field or choose Import .txt, then select Restore.
Save it safely
1
Save the final note
Set the deposit amount and Private note template first. If you change either one, save the new recovery note.
2
Open the saved copy
Make sure the copied text or downloaded file contains readable text.
3
Move it somewhere safe
Keep an encrypted copy outside the browser profile you use for transactions. Avoid screenshots, chat, email, clipboard history, source control, and ordinary cloud notes.
4
Do not edit it
You may label the file beside it, but never change the text inside the note.

After confirmation, the saved note can be copied or downloaded again while this session stays open.
Restore it
- Open the same network where the deposit was made.
- Under Private balance, paste the untouched note or choose Import .txt.
- Select Restore.
- Wait until the app shows an
ETH availableamount or a clear error.

If someone else saw the note
- Stop copying or uploading it.
- Open Nullark from a trusted device on the correct network.
- Restore the note.
- If the balance is available, withdraw once to a new wallet address you control.
- Wait for Withdrawal complete and Confirmed.
